Language Workshop
This week we continued our fairy tale unit by reading Cinderella and Ponyella.  Ask your child which of the stories they enjoyed the most.  We are still working on story elements and pronouns.  
Math Workshop
In Math we are still working on Module 1--Sums and Differences to 10.  We are learning to use a number line to subtract and to write related addition and subtraction number sentences.  
Writing Workshop
We finished up our opinion pieces by drafting, editing, and publishing this week.  The students are getting better at using this process with each piece that they write.  
Word Study
We finished up learning about long and short vowel sounds.  We also practiced pushing out the individual sounds that we hear in words.
